In a significant development towards peace in the Middle East, Hamas has agreed to release the 20 remaining living hostages it is still holding as part of a peace deal with Israel. This move comes after intense negotiations and could potentially pave the way for a more stable future in the region.
According to NBC News’ Richard Engel, the first phase of the peace deal between Israel and Hamas involves the release of these hostages, marking a crucial step towards reconciliation. While Hamas has stated that it will take more time to recover the remains of the hostages who died while in captivity, the release of the living hostages is a positive sign of progress.
The Jerusalem Post reports that Hamas terrorists are preparing the Gaza hostages for release, generating a sense of relief among Israelis. The New York Times highlights the sentiment of some Israelis questioning why it took so long for this deal to materialize, underscoring the complexity of the situation. Palestinians in Gaza are expressing a mix of relief and caution as hopes rise for an end to the war, as reported by PBS.
However, challenges remain, as noted by ABC News, with many questions surrounding the implementation of the ceasefire deal and its implications for the region. The New Yorker delves into the reasons behind Hamas’s agreement to release the hostages and the potential impact on Gaza’s future and Palestinian statehood.
In a surprising turn of events, President Donald Trump has been nominated for the Nobel Peace Prize over his involvement in the Israel-Hamas ceasefire deal, as reported by Fox News. Trump expressed his expectation for the release of the remaining hostages on Monday or Tuesday, emphasizing the complexity of the process, as detailed by Breitbart.
